Transaction efc857fa5a7e38c0fc42fd46beb4ff2f97e608902b045c10f7a33ca336fa6b2e
1 Input
1 Output
-
efc857fa5a7e38c0fc42fd46beb4ff2f97e608902b045c10f7a33ca336fa6b2e:0
- value
- 577543
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7ce80647f867222f4d9165a4afb3832d92452f43 OP_EQUAL
- address
- 3D5TfgHMNFPVzCj8sx3qgcYXvpVuB2xxra